Cool The Cosworth YB engine....

is a awsome unit

Had my first experience of one yesterday, in a Sierra Sapphire 4x4 RS Cosworth no less.

This thing has some history under its bonnet, were talking a re-built stage 4 with Rs500 intercooler etc etc, it won ten of the best in something like 1997 and the owner has a print-out from pod of sub 13`s .

Took it out and it was a animal, it was quite laggy but once the boost came on it launched its self at a silly rate, just an awsome machine.

The YB engine is the way forward, I prefer the Cavalier dash and interior but much prefer the YB powerplant and lets face it the Cosworth wins on overall looks.
